Transaction 7378146bc7548c7a12ddec3f823047bbddf67dd21961c9889d78b6e25925300d

1 Input
2 Outputs
  • 7378146bc7548c7a12ddec3f823047bbddf67dd21961c9889d78b6e25925300d:0
  • value  529705
    address  35kE6gBqHm14FAc6HUHVbD5zCsQwQAFe8Q
  • 7378146bc7548c7a12ddec3f823047bbddf67dd21961c9889d78b6e25925300d:1
  • value  75206264
    address  12XMM77KNuyJkMNt2Eb71Vp2nDYRyYxTmq